You may be familiar with most items in this topic from your experience with other word processors, so we'll just list them with brief descriptions.
Format Painter. Place the cursor on some text whose format you would like to replicate to some other text. Click the Format Painter – it now "remembers" the chosen format and becomes active (its button is depressed). Select the text you would like to apply your chosen format to: the just-selected text becomes formatted, and the Format Painter gets automatically deactivated.
If you would like the Format Painter to not get deactivated and remain active so that you could format more than one selection, use double-click in place of a single click that you saw in the above instructions to activate the Format Painter.
To manually deactivate the active Format Painter simply click it with the mouse or hit Escape.
Indent/Outdent. These buttons move the left indent of the selected paragraph(s) to the next/previous Tab stop respectively. When working with a Bulleted/Numbered List though, the same commands promote/demote the selected lines to the next/previous B&N Level.
Paragraph Alignment. This is a group of radio buttons that set the alignment of the selected paragraph(s) to Left/Center/Right/Justified respectively.
Undo/Redo. Memos support Undo for most operations. See the keyboard shortcuts below.
Select All. Selects all text in a Memo. Also works in UniGrids to select all Search Results records (you must be in Search Results already).
Clear Styles. Clicking this button simply returns the selected text formatting to default "no particular" formatting.
B/I/U/S. Bold/Italic/Underline/Strikeout. Need we say more?
Font/Size. These combo boxes allow you to set the Font Name and Size directly.
Insert Date/Insert Time/Insert Date and Time. These buttons will insert what their names suggest in either a Memo or a Text Box in an InfoView form.
Insert Page Break. Inserts a "hard" page break in the Memo. This of course only affects printing.
